if you venture
into the forest
of poetry
you’ll find a species
of tree
a floetry
and if you dig
into the soil
under the roots
you’ll find a pair
of my old
combat boots
—
i went to war
so i could write
about the true
and offer up
a humanistic
world view
now here i stand
beside a pile
of broken chains
dipping apples
in the honey
of my pains
breathe through
